Block

#21,489,548
Block Number
21,489,548 @ 04/23/2025, 16:10:00
Status
Finalized
ID
0x0147e78c8b23fda719fdf2ea1ccbd99801c00003736a7ed534e03f6ac512a52e
Transactions
Gas Used
2555420/39960900 (6.39% Used)
Total Score
2,098,482,951 (+99)
Rewards
9.70 VTHO